Smartphone-based multiplex 30-minute nucleic acid test of live virus from nasal swab extract.

F. Sun, A. Ganguli, J. Nguyen, Ryan P. Brisbin, Krithika Shanmugam, D. L. Hirschberg, Matthew B Wheeler, R. Bashir, David M. Nash, B. Cunningham

Lab on a chip, 2020

Rapid, sensitive and specific detection and reporting of infectious pathogens is important for patient management and epidemic surveillance. We demonstrated a point-of-care system integrated with a smartphone for detecting live virus from nasal swab media, using a panel of equine respiratory infectious diseases as a model system for corresponding human diseases such as COVID-19. Specific nucleic acid sequences of five pathogens were amplified by loop-mediated isothermal amplification on a microfluidic chip and detected at the end of reactions by the smartphone. Pathogen-spiked horse nasal swab samples were correctly diagnosed using our system, with a limit of detection comparable to that of the traditional lab-based test, polymerase chain reaction, with results achieved in ∼30 minutes.
